Chris Schlaeger wrote:
> No a 'me being stupid' thing. It's only happens in the "Classic"
> modes. Sorry about the confusion. In these modes the toolbar is only
> visible if the old parent window has the focus or the pointer is over
> the toolbar. When you drag the toolbar handle outside of the parent
> window and release the button the window disappears. It will be shown
> again when the parent gets the focus back. Now move the toolbar so
> that there is no overlap to the parent window and drop it. Now try to
> catch it again. Maybe Bernd's suggestions to move this to kdegames
> might not be so wrong after all.
